Image 1 of 1
_DSC1595.jpg
French Toast at the French Toast Cafe,
Cafe,French Quarter,
New Orleans ,Louisiana
United States,USA
Cafe,French Quarter,
New Orleans ,Louisiana
United States,USA
- Copyright
- Susanne Kremer Photography LLC
- Image Size
- 7952x5304 / 9.5MB
- www.susannekremer.com
- Contained in galleries
- New Orleans, Louisiana

